Overview of Remote Monitoring Control Cables:
Remote monitoring control cables are specialized cables designed to transmit signals and power over long distances to enable remote monitoring and control of equipment and systems. These cables are equipped with various components such as conductors, insulation materials, shielding, and connectors to ensure reliable and secure communication between the control system and the target equipment.

Applications of Remote Monitoring Control Cables:
1. Industrial Automation: Remote monitoring control cables play a vital role in industrial automation systems, where they are used to control machinery, monitor production processes, and collect data for analysis and optimization.

2. Energy Sector: In the energy sector, remote monitoring control cables are used to monitor and control power generation, transmission, and distribution systems. These cables enable operators to remotely manage power plants, substations, and renewable energy installations.

Benefits of Remote Monitoring Control Cables:
1. Enhanced Efficiency: Remote monitoring control cables enable operators to monitor and control equipment from a centralized location, eliminating the need for physical presence at each site. This results in increased operational efficiency and productivity.

2. Improved Safety: By enabling remote monitoring and control, these cables help reduce the risk of accidents and injuries associated with manual intervention in hazardous environments. Operators can safely monitor and control equipment from a distance, minimizing exposure to potential hazards.

3. Cost Savings: Remote monitoring control cables can help reduce operational costs by optimizing resource utilization, minimizing downtime, and preventing costly equipment failures through proactive monitoring and maintenance.

4. Scalability: These cables are highly scalable, allowing operators to expand their monitoring and control capabilities as their operations grow or evolve. This scalability ensures that the infrastructure can adapt to changing requirements without significant investments in new equipment.

Challenges in Implementing Remote Monitoring Control Cables:
1. Compatibility Issues: Integrating remote monitoring control cables with existing systems and equipment can be challenging due to compatibility issues with different communication protocols and interfaces.

2. Security Concerns: Remote monitoring control cables transmit sensitive data and control signals over long distances, making them vulnerable to cybersecurity threats such as hacking and data breaches. Ensuring the security of these cables is crucial to protect critical infrastructure.


3. Maintenance and Reliability: Remote monitoring control cables require regular maintenance to ensure optimal performance and reliability. Factors such as environmental conditions, wear and tear, and aging can affect the cable's integrity and functionality over time.

4. Bandwidth Limitations: In applications that require high-speed data transmission, bandwidth limitations of remote monitoring control cables may pose a challenge. Ensuring sufficient bandwidth for real-time monitoring and control is essential for uninterrupted operations.
